Master of Education – School Counseling
Liberty University’s Master of Education — School Counseling program prepares students to be school counselors in Christian, public and private schools. You will learn counseling and psychology skills, focusing on ethics and techniques, ethnicity and family counseling and career guidance. Courses provide specialized preparation for individuals seeking credentials for a K-12 school position or those with a desire to further their education and pursue either an Ed.S. or Ed.D. A three-credit-hour student teaching internship is required as part of the M.Ed. program, and on-campus intensives may be required. This program is approved through the National Council for Accreditation of Teacher Education (NCATE) and is a state-approved program for advanced licensure (reciprocity with other states) or endorsements.
